إِذِ ٱلۡأَغۡلَٰلُ فِيٓ أَعۡنَٰقِهِمۡ وَٱلسَّلَٰسِلُ يُسۡحَبُونَ
quand, des carcans à leurs cous et avec des chaînes ils seront traînés
Tanwîr al-Miqbâs min Tafsîr Ibn ‘Abbâs — Tanwîr al-Miqbâs min Tafsîr Ibn ‘Abbâs
(When carcans are about their necks and chains) tied up with the satans. (They are dragged) in the Fire
فِي ٱلۡحَمِيمِ ثُمَّ فِي ٱلنَّارِ يُسۡجَرُونَ
dans l'eau bouillante; et qu'ensuite ils brûleront dans le Feu
Tanwîr al-Miqbâs min Tafsîr Ibn ‘Abbâs — Tanwîr al-Miqbâs min Tafsîr Ibn ‘Abbâs
(Through boiling waters) they will be put to burn; (then they are thrust into the Fire.
ثُمَّ قِيلَ لَهُمۡ أَيۡنَ مَا كُنتُمۡ تُشۡرِكُونَ
Puis on leur dira: «Où sont ceux que vous associez
Tanwîr al-Miqbâs min Tafsîr Ibn ‘Abbâs — Tanwîr al-Miqbâs min Tafsîr Ibn ‘Abbâs
Then it is said unto them) then the angels of the Fire will say to them: (Where are (all) that ye used to make partners) where are those you used to worship
مِن دُونِ ٱللَّهِۖ قَالُواْ ضَلُّواْ عَنَّا بَل لَّمۡ نَكُن نَّدۡعُواْ مِن قَبۡلُ شَيۡـٔٗاۚ كَذَٰلِكَ يُضِلُّ ٱللَّهُ ٱلۡكَٰفِرِينَ
à Allah?» «Ils se sont écartés de nous, diront-ils. Ou plutôt, nous n'invoquions rien, auparavant». Ainsi Allah égare-t-Il les mécréants
Tanwîr al-Miqbâs min Tafsîr Ibn ‘Abbâs — Tanwîr al-Miqbâs min Tafsîr Ibn ‘Abbâs
(Beside Allah) and whom you claim they are associates of Allah? (They say: They have failed us) they are preoccupied with themselves from us; but then they denied this and said: (but we used not to pray to) to worship (anything before) this. (Thus doth Allah send astray the disbelievers (in His guidance)) such that they do not have any proof.
ذَٰلِكُم بِمَا كُنتُمۡ تَفۡرَحُونَ فِي ٱلۡأَرۡضِ بِغَيۡرِ ٱلۡحَقِّ وَبِمَا كُنتُمۡ تَمۡرَحُونَ
Voilà le prix de votre exultation sur terre, sans raison, ainsi que de votre joie immodérée
Tanwîr al-Miqbâs min Tafsîr Ibn ‘Abbâs — Tanwîr al-Miqbâs min Tafsîr Ibn ‘Abbâs
((And it is said unto them): This) torment in the Fire (is because ye exulted in the earth without right, and because ye were petulant) and because of your arrogance in your state of idolatry.
